What ADAS Calibration Has to Do With Your Windshield
If your car has automatic emergency braking, lane keeping assist, adaptive cruise control, or a forward collision warning — it has an ADAS camera. That camera sits directly behind your windshield.
When the windshield is replaced, even with identical OEM and OE-equivalent glass, the camera’s angle shifts by a fraction of a degree. That fraction, projected 300 feet down the road, becomes several feet of inaccuracy. Your safety systems — the ones designed to stop your car before you rear-end someone — are now operating on bad data.

Our Windshield Replacement Process
Assessment: We confirm the damage, identify your glass spec (OEM, acoustic, heated, sensor-ported), and check whether your vehicle requires ADAS recalibration post-install.
Glass sourcing: We source the correct glass for your exact year, make, and model. No substitutions that compromise your camera’s optical clarity or your windshield’s structural integrity.
Professional installation: The old windshield comes out carefully — trim intact, pinch weld protected. New urethane adhesive, proper cure time, clean seal. Drive-away time is approximately 1 hour after installation.
ADAS calibration (if required): Static or dynamic calibration performed to OEM specifications before your vehicle leaves our facility. We verify the system is reading correctly — not just assume it is.
Final check: Seal inspection, wiper alignment, camera system confirmation. You leave with a windshield that works and safety systems you can trust.
Windshield Replacement Cost in Rocklin
Cost depends on your vehicle. Key variables:
- Glass type: Standard, acoustic (sound-dampening), heated, or sensor-integrated
- ADAS requirements: Does your vehicle need recalibration?
- Insurance: Comprehensive coverage typically covers windshield replacement at zero deductible in California
Rough ranges:
- Basic windshield (no sensors): $200–$350
- ADAS-equipped windshield: $350–$600 for glass
- Dealership ADAS calibration on top: $300–$600 extra

OEM vs Aftermarket Glass — Why It Matters in Rocklin
If your vehicle has a windshield-mounted ADAS camera, glass quality is not just an aesthetic issue. Here’s why:
OEM and OE-equivalent glass is manufactured to the same optical specifications as the original. The camera behind it is calibrated expecting that exact optical profile.
Aftermarket glass may have slight variations in thickness, curvature, or tinting that alter how light passes through to the camera. Even a calibrated camera reading through optically inconsistent glass will produce inaccurate results.
We use OEM and OE-equivalent glass — matched to your vehicle’s exact specifications on every ADAS-equipped vehicle. On older vehicles without cameras, quality aftermarket glass is an acceptable and cost-effective option — we’ll tell you which applies to your car.

My car has automatic emergency braking. Do I need calibration after the windshield is replaced?
Yes. AEB, lane-keeping assist, and adaptive cruise control all depend on the windshield-mounted camera. Replacing the windshield requires recalibration. We include this in one visit.

Do you do chip repairs too, or only full replacements?
Both. If the chip is smaller than a quarter and not in the driver’s line of sight, we can repair it in about 30 minutes. We’ll tell you honestly when a repair is sufficient and when replacement is necessary.
